Manolo Blahnik 

Spanish shoe designer who soared to popularity after the debut of Sex and the City, but has soled the feet of the wealthy for decades prior. His name is commonly mentioned in rap lyrics and glorified by the culture of excess, and he is accredited with pioneering the infamous Timberland stiletto boot craze. His handmade, expensive shoes bearing his name are largely considered the eptiome of luxury and chic by the fashion cognoscenti. The shoes themselves can also be referred to as "Manolos" or "Blahniks" for short.

city chicken 

A food native to Pittsburgh/Western Pennsylvania in which cubes of pork and/or veal are put on a short, wooden skewer, breaded, then baked and/or fried.

I've heard that city chicken originated during the Great Depression, when folks didn't have enough money to buy full cuts of meat, so they assembled meat scraps on a wooden skewer, creating a make-shift drumstick. Hence the name.
